1 A color print from the Edo period (probably early 19th century) showing a samurai holding an axe.
Woodcut format is 24.3 cm x 35.7 cm, overall size 43 cm x 33 cm.
2nd Color print from the Edo period (19th century). It depicts the figure of Kokaji, or "Little Blacksmith".
The format of the woodcut is 17.5 cm x 32.6 cm, overall size 32.5 cm x 52.5 cm.
3 Black and white print. It dates from the 19th century. You can see the joining in the middle - in fact, it is a diptych, a fold-out booklet, where a story was told on each page.
The format of the woodcut is 20.6 cm x 16 cm, the size of the whole is 27 cm x 21 cm.
4th Black and white print. It dates from the 19th century. It depicts a rather chaotic scene of a samurai skirmish.
The format of the woodcut is 21.3 cm x 16.5 cm, the size of the whole 27 cm x 21 cm.
